You are here

insert.schema.yml in Insert 8.2

Same filename and directory in other branches
  1. 8 config/schema/insert.schema.yml
config/schema/insert.schema.yml

File

config/schema/insert.schema.yml
View source
  1. insert.config:
  2. type: config_object
  3. label: 'Insert module configuration settings'
  4. mapping:
  5. text_formats:
  6. type: sequence
  7. label: 'Automatic text format support'
  8. sequence:
  9. type: string
  10. absolute:
  11. type: boolean
  12. label: 'Use absolute paths'
  13. file_field_images_enabled:
  14. type: boolean
  15. label: 'Allow inserting <img> tags for images uploaded to generic file fields'
  16. widgets:
  17. type: mapping
  18. label: 'Lists of field widget ids that Insert should be available to'
  19. mapping:
  20. file:
  21. type: sequence
  22. label: 'List of file field widgets ids that Insert should be available to'
  23. sequence:
  24. type: string
  25. image:
  26. type: sequence
  27. label: 'List of image field widgets ids that Insert should be available to'
  28. sequence:
  29. type: string
  30. css_classes:
  31. type: mapping
  32. label: 'Additional CSS classes to be added to items inserted using the Insert module'
  33. # The mapping keys map to field type names.
  34. mapping:
  35. file:
  36. type: sequence
  37. label: 'CSS classes to be added to generic file links'
  38. sequence:
  39. type: string
  40. image:
  41. type: sequence
  42. label: 'CSS classes to be added to images and image links'
  43. sequence:
  44. type: string
  45. file_extensions:
  46. type: mapping
  47. label: 'File extensions used for file type detection'
  48. mapping:
  49. audio:
  50. type: sequence
  51. label: 'Audio file extensions'
  52. sequence:
  53. type: string
  54. video:
  55. type: sequence
  56. label: 'Video file extensions'
  57. sequence:
  58. type: string